首页 > 科普

怎么防止udp攻击(防止UDP攻击的五种方法)

什么是UDP攻击

UDP是用户数据报协议,是互联网协议族中一个无连接协议,提供面向事务的简单不可靠信息传输服务。但是,UDP协议也比较脆弱,容易受到攻击。UDP攻击一般指利用UDP协议的漏洞或弱点发起的攻击,包括:UDP洪水攻击、UDP分片攻击、UDP端口号随机攻击等等,这些攻击都可能造成服务不可用,甚至系统崩溃。

防止UDP攻击的五种方法

下面将介绍防止UDP攻击的五种方法。

1.使用防火墙

防火墙最基本的功能就是监视和过滤数据包,因此使用防火墙可以阻挡大部分UDP攻击。在防火墙中配置只允许信任源地址的通信,并且限制UDP数据包传输速率,这样就能有效地防止UDP洪水攻击。

2.使用负载均衡器

负载均衡器是分发网络流量的设备,通过分摊服务器负载来提高网站的可用性和性能。在使用负载均衡器时,可以基于实时的攻击情况,将恶意请求分配到不同的服务器上,从而避免对单一服务器的攻击导致整个网站服务不可用。

3.限制UDP端口开放

应用程序在监听UDP端口时,会开放一个或多个端口,并始终等待进入的UDP数据包。因此,如果应用程序开放的UDP端口过多,将会使系统更容易受到攻击。在实际情况中,应该限制UDP端口的开放,只开放必要的端口,并在应用程序中加入端口验证机制,拒绝非法的UDP数据包。

4.限制UDP数据包大小

限制UDP数据包大小是一种简单有效的防御UDP攻击的方法。在网络中,大数据包会占用较多的带宽和资源,而攻击者往往会利用数据包大小进行攻击。为了避免这种情况的发生,可以在应用程序、路由器或者交换机等设备上,限制UDP数据包大小,阻止大量的攻击流量。

5.使用流量清洗设备

流量清洗设备是一种专门针对DDoS攻击的设备,它可以分析网络流量,分辨恶意流量并将其丢弃,同时允许合法流量通过。使用流量清洗设备可以有效地过滤UDP攻击流量,防止攻击流量影响正常业务。

结语

UDP攻击是一种常见的网络攻击,在防范UDP攻击的过程中,关键是要保证网络的可用性和稳定性。通过使用防火墙、负载均衡器、流量清洗设备等技术手段,可以降低系统遭受UDP攻击的风险。同时,在开发应用程序时,应该加入足够的安全功能,包括端口验证、数据包验证和认证等,从而提高应用程序的安全性和防御能力。

本文链接:http://xindalouti.com/a/33104222.html

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件举报,一经查实,本站将立刻删除。